Isabella Cascarano, a multilingual and multi-talented individual, was born in Venezuela to Italian parents. Growing up between two cultures, she became a fluent speaker of Spanish, Italian, and English. Her passion for theater and flamenco dance led her to start her career at a young age, earning her a position at a prestigious academy in her native country.
Isabella's determination and discipline enabled her to study at the Amor De Dios Academy in Madrid, Spain, and the Jerez De La Frontera Villamarta Theater in Spain. She was chosen as one of the 13 representatives for the Face of Revlon Venezuela, allowing her to work on numerous national TV commercials.
Throughout her career, Isabella has alternated between film, television, theater, dubbing, voice-over, and content creation. She studied with renowned coach Ivanna Chubbuck and is a versatile actress known for her bold and intense performances. Isabella has won several awards, including "Best Actress" at the International Euro Film Festival for her role in the short film "Our Vows."
Isabella believes in the creative process and the magic that filmmakers bring to their work. She is an entrepreneur, writer, and creator of coloring books and journals. She has also written a play that has impacted many lives and has produced several theater shows to benefit sick children.
As a producer, Isabella has worked on several projects, including the short film "Our Vows" and the feature film "The Lookout." She has been recognized for her work by the Wisconsin Arts Board, which awarded her a grant to support her artistic endeavors with children.
Isabella is involved in philanthropy and has created a program that brings joy and companionship to elderly individuals living in nursing homes. She is the founder of the charity organization "Witness of Hope," which aims to create art and happiness for those in need. For over 5 years, Isabella has dedicated her time to helping the needy community in Central and Latin America.
